Dr Si Thu Phyo is a Director, Head of Financial Advisory (Trust Venture Partners Co., Ltd) and a professional Lecturer at MIB. Mr. Phyo has extensive experience in Corporate financial advisory and project management of IPOs, due diligence, corporate governance, business planning, capital structuring, financial planning, modeling and valuation. As a Senior Manager in Myanmar Corporate Strategic Advisory (MCSA Co., Ltd), a subsidiary of Daiwa Securities Group, he led a local advisory team advising FMI Co., Ltd to be the 1st listed company on YSX. He worked as a Listing Project Manager at MTSH and was a key person on-the-ground managing the project to successfully become the 2nd listed company on YSX after FMI. Prior to that, he worked at Tractus Asia and completed primary research on cost of doing business in Myanmar, led the research group on Due Diligence Report of a local energy company and contributed to management consulting and market entry advisory. Mr. Phyo earned his MBA from Yangon University of Economics and Bachelor of Medicine and Surgery from Yangon University of Medicine (2). He is a CFA Charter holder. He is passionate about knowledge sharing and teaches at Myanmar Institute of Business and YSX Academy part-time.

Thandar Htike (Head of Corporate and Investment Banking at uab bank Limited)

Thandar Htike

Head of Corporate and Investment Banking at uab bank Limited

Qualifications and Other Memberships

- Bachelor of English, Yangon East University
- Master of Business Administration, Yangon University of Economics
- Certificate of Documentary Credit Specialist (CDCS), London Institute of Banking & Finance

Relevant Experience

- Thandar joined uab bank in 2014 as Senior Manager in Trade Finance Department and subsequently promoted to Head of Trade Finance in 2018.
- She was one of the main contributors to the rapid growth of the Trade Finance business at uab bank and in 2019 was appointed to head a bigger portfolio as Head of Corporate Banking.
- In 2023, she is appointed as Deputy CEO for uab securities company which is subsidiary company of uab bank. Currently, she is heading Corporate & Investment banking department.
- Thandar has over 22 years of track record in reputable local and international companies in Myanmar, specifically in commercial trading, Shipping Logistics and international trade finance.

Teaching Experience

In 2016 after passing CDCS as the 1st person in Myanmar, Myanmar Banks Association invited her to teach CDCS, CITF (Certificate for International Trade Finance) & CDSG (Certificate for Demand Guarantee). Since that time, she is sharing Trade Finance knowledge and currently teaching in Matrix Institute of Professional.
